U.S., Dec. 17 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T07283523) titled 'Virtual Reality to Combat Weight-Based Implicit Bias: BWH Pilot Study' on Dec. 04.
Brief Summary: The goal of this pilot implementation study is to evaluate the impact of a virtual reality (VR) intervention on implicit bias for resident physicians. The main question it aims to answer are:
Does watching VR experience of two clinical encounters reduce implicit bias association test scores? Is the VR experience an acceptable intervention tool for reducing implicit bias?
